Fridays Health
Bundles labs, clinician visits and coaching into one plan — compounded semaglutide tiered from $249/mo month-to-month down to $150/mo on a 12-month prepay, with tirzepatide and a branded pathway also available.
from $117/mo
Visit Fridays HealthTelos Rx
Flat $99/mo compounded semaglutide with no membership fee and no long-term commitment — cancel anytime — plus a genuine oral (needle-free) route for both semaglutide and tirzepatide, which most budget clinics in this range don't offer.
from $99/mo

Does Fridays Health or Telos Rx take insurance?
Neither Fridays Health nor Telos Rx typically accepts insurance for GLP-1 weight-loss treatment. Both operate on a cash-pay model, though HSA and FSA funds are often eligible. Confirm at checkout.
